Highlights
- Lincoln spends 16.4% more per student than Fort Wayne.
- The Student Teacher Ratio is 39.0% higher in Lincoln than in Fort Wayne. (lower means fewer students in each classroom).
- Lincoln had 5.7% more residents who had graduated High School compared to Fort Wayne
